Be limited edition during lockdown

 

#1 – Be Limited Edition

 

Imagine Christian Louboutin sitting in his French beach house, in lockdown and saying to his team, “As soon as our shops re-open, knock 50% off all the shoes!

Won’t happen, will it?

Because Chris knows that as soon as they re-open, they’ll have a queue of people round the block, desperate to buy a pair of shoes from one of his stores.  This is despite his shoes being desperately uncomfortable (trust me on this if you haven’t tried them) and the price tag being more that some people’s monthly mortgage payment.

In fact, I wouldn’t be at all surprised if he was taking pre-orders of his next limited edition shoe at an inflated price. 

So, why does he do that?

Because he knows people will pay any amount for something they really want.

And people REALLY WANT his shoes. 

Now, I want you to think about what your client’s really want.

And then I want to you to look at yourself.  French beach house or not.  And think to yourself, “If I have something that people will desperately want (which you do) why would I sell it cheaper than what it was before?

You wouldn’t, would you?

What’s important to remember here is that this has never happened before. 

Never has your client based been forced to grow out roots, go without nails, go without tinted brows, go unmassaged for any period of time, with no control over that decision.  Have they?

There is going to be a stampede of rather frantic women knocking your door down as SOON as you reopen.

So, if even a part of you is thinking, “I can’t charge more for anything because when I tried before it didn’t work” then girl, you got to change that message.

Because that previous experience is not this current experience.

Things are different. 

And you need to tap into that. 

If my nail tech called me up right now and said, “Hollie, I’m reopening on XXX and I have only ten nail slots that week available, and you can pre-book one now for £35”, when she usually charges £25, what do you think I’d say?

I’d say, “TAKE MY MONEY!

Because paying extra gives me a premium experience.  It guarantees I will get my nails done as soon as she reopens and I won’t have to wait and fight with others for a slot. 

Is that worth me paying more for? Hell yeah!

And it will be worth it to some of your clients too. 

That first few weeks of opening will be manic – because most of us women here in lockdown cannot do treatments to themselves like you can.

Waxing top to bottom, facials, nails, peels, massages, roots, hair treatments… I mean the list goes on and on. 

And the people that offer those treatments – like you – have an extremely rare opportunity to ‘pre-sell’ them at a premium rate. 

See where I am going here?

We all saw someone selling loo roll for £8 on eBay a roll when all this kicked off.  Not the most ethical of steps, granted, but all they were actually doing was supplying a demand. 

They realised they had something other people wanted and were willing to pay a premium price for.  And that’s simply what business is.  It’s a method of supplying something people want. 

It is basic economics.

As when there is more demand than supply – because when you have more clients wanting spaces than spaces which are available, something happens… 

You can charge more. 

Actually, not you CAN charge more.  You SHOULD.  You MUST.  You WILL!

Those first spots will be in high demand!

How To Do It

 

1.  Work out your ‘re-open’ availability…

  • Will you increase your operational hours?
  • Will you increase your man power? 
  • Will there be restrictions on the number of clients you’re allowed on your premises?
  • Work out your first week or reopen schedule so you can accurately presell spaces (as best you can, allowing for future legislation and regulations)

 

2.  Create your ‘re-opening premium prices’…

  • Decide how much to increase your standard prices by for your premium re-opening week.  I would recommend 25%. 
  • Create a mini price list to reflect it – you can easily build something simple using Canva for free 
  • Ensure your clients are aware of the premium pricing in advance to avoid issues

 

3.  Share your ‘re-opening premium prices’…

  • Release your prices and availability via Facebook, Instagram, email, in your business window, via telephone, WhatsApp, MMS, Messenger – however you normally communicate with your tribe
  • Remember these special VIP spots will be in demand! 

 

4.  Reserve the spaces and take a deposit

  • If you’re not comfortable taking full price, take a deposit.   
  • Either prioritise your most important VIP guests or do it on a first come, first served basis
  • Book time slots for the week of re-opening, once known, or simply sell a limited number then book them all in when the dates are known 

 

Voucher magic

 

#2 – Voucher Magic

 

Do you think that £242, 768 is a reasonable sum of money?

Well, that’s what I generated in voucher sales for my business when I owned my day spa. 

Not to be sniffed at, right?

It was a HUGE amount of income for the business, and was partly responsible for keeping us busy through those quieter months of January to March because we leveraged the Christmas market to sell ahead. 

So, I feel I do have some experience in this matter, and can say with some authority that selling vouchers in advance flat out works.

And if my own testimonial isn’t enough, I could tell you at least 250 salons have followed the program we created to help them sell significant amounts too.

And now, I’m going to tell you and then show you, why and how you can do it yourself. 

So, the big ‘discounted voucher sales companies’ (you know who I mean, I don’t need to name names) are successful for two reasons;

 

  • They sell things at a huge discount
  • They make it extremely easy for people to buy from them

 

Now assuming we definitely want to avoid reason number one, let’s look at number two.

Let’s make it extremely easy for people to buy from YOU.

Online vouchers can help to bring in an income, stay at the front of people’s minds, attract new business and secure future business.  All the things we need to do right now! 

When we originally started selling vouchers, we did it because we wanted to use December to sell vouchers that people could utilise in the first quarter of the year. 

We can replicate that formula now!

We can use lockdown, to sell vouchers ready for when we open.  Providing an income and a steady stream of clients into us, in advance.

Become a digital guru during lockdown

 

#3 – Become a Digital Guru

 

Thank goodness for the internet!

Because of this rather incredible invention, we are able to appear in the homes of all of our current and potential clients at the click of a button. 

And not only does technology allow them to see us – it allows us to see them. 

Back before technology, a pandemic like this would have left us high and dry with very little communication tools available to us.  (Telegram, anyone?)

We are extremely lucky that most people reading this will have access to some form of digital communication visually – whether that’s through Facetime, WhatsApp videos, Zoom calls, or Facebook – the list goes on. 

And this is a super simple way for you to continue being the bad ass expert that you are.

Your clients – current and new – are at home, possibly feeling stressed, tired, bored and ungroomed.  Just imagine the potential ways in which you can help them. 

Imagine you get a phone call from a new client saying, “my hair is dry and ruined, I need help!”  Or, “my skin is a mess, I need to get it sorted“.

I am positive you’d offer them a consultation or treatment to help them with their dilemma, correct?

Now I want you to imagine hundreds of those clients, all feeling like that – because people are right now and they have no where to turn.  No one to help them. 

It’s all vey well hairdressers saying, “don’t buy box dye” and waxers saying, “don’t pluck” – but what the general public needs right now, are solutions, not restrictions. 

How can YOU help THEM?

We all know every client is different. 

We all know needs vary from person to person. 

So, how can you go and help those tired and stressed people?

An online consultation. 

It is SO simple, yet so effective.  And yet barely anyone is doing it. 

I sit on the databases of countless salons and clinics and nail bars.  Yet only ONE business – the hairdressers I go to – has reached out to ask if they can help whilst in lockdown. 

And its so easy to do!

Put it out to your clients, let them book a space and go online through the best media for you – and chat to them!

Find out their issues and solve them!

Now you’re probably wondering how this makes you money.

You have three options here – 

 

  • Charge for a consultation and offer high quality advice and a written follow up
  • Offer a free consultation and offer retail solutions 
  • Both!

 

It’s totally up to you and will be somewhat defined by your market.

Will some people pay?

Damn skippy they will!

People are MISSING their experts – because that is what you are!  An expert, right?  So, share your knowledge and help them. 

By seeing your client, you can identity skin or hair issues, make recommendations of lifestyle changes, diagnose reasons for changes in skin for instance – whatever your speciality is – now is the time to push it.

And of course, that will put you in a perfect position to sell some products.

Be the retail queen during lockdown

 

#4 – Be The Retail Queen (or King)

 

One of our community members put a post on her Facebook stating that she had some retail going spare – and sold more than £800 overnight.

Pretty good, eh?

With rules and restrictions in place, your client is finding it harder to source the right products for them in lockdown. 

People are wary of Amazon beauty products – there is too much counterfeit stuff for sale.  The department stores are closed. 

So, who can they turn to?  You know who.  You.

Not only is there already a relationship there, they trust you and want to support you.

At the end of this, they will NEED you.

Some salons, sadly, won’t survive this. 

They will just give up and never re-open.  It’s terribly sad.  But it will happen.

I do not want you to be one of them. 

Because, on the other side of this, lies a very very abundant business for you.

Your clients want you to make it through too.  They like you, they care about you and they need you to come out of this the other side.  Because soon, they are going to need you more than they’ve ever needed you!

So this is a prime opportunity.

I have seen multiple posts from salon owners just reaching out to their followers and fans and selling out of retail items within hours.

No joke. 

Gel removal kits, hair root sprays, hair masks, pedi in a box, skincare, tan in a bottle, scrubs… I mean, it’s an endless list. 

What retail do you have that you can be selling?

Here are some simple ways to sell it – 

 

  • Through Facebook posts – lives, videos, posts and pictures
  • Through blogs
  • Via Instagram
  • To your email database
  • Using your premises window as a display with contact details
  • Through an online shop (if you have one on your site)
  • Write a blog about an amazing product and share it everywhere 
  • Do a video showing how to use a product 
  • Do a before and after with a product
  • Post a tutorial with a product

These are literally a handful of ideas – but all are worth a try!

Seriously, your clients may need exactly what you’ve got in your retail bounty right now – but if you don’t put it out here, they simply won’t know!

People respond to people so be fun in your videos, don’t be afraid to mess up – no one minds – and use it show off your personality.

Great videos might attract new clients as well as lots of sales!

Sell your knowledge during lockdown

 

#5 – Be An Expert – Sell Your Knowledge

 

I now this section will cause the most resistance. 

I can almost hear your voices now…

“Little me? I am not an expert! I cant sell my info!”

Well, you absolutely can.

And millions of people do!

When you have knowledge people want, you can share it.  That’s all a non-fiction book is.  Or any training course you take. 

It’s exactly what we do here at Salonology

We built a multi award winning spa from scratch, with no knowledge or help.

We made it extremely profitable.  We built it to run itself.  And then we sold it for a handsome sum of money.  

I don’t say that to brag I say it because it’s true – and if I can do it, anyone can do it. 

And I’m willing to help others by teaching them what I know. 

But I don’t do it for free – much like you don’t do treatments for free.

Because it’s a skill I have. I have a natural flair for business and I can help people that don’t. 

So, for you – you have a natural flair for what you do – and you can help people who don’t. 

If you’re the queen of brows, don’t you think that lots of people would love to learn how to do their brows whilst in lockdown?  Well you can teach them. 

Or if you can teach people how to properly stretch and massage tight muscles whilst unable to visit you – don’t you think they’d need that?

How?

Well, its not that complicated… 

  • Pick a subject

Pick one thing you can teach really well to begin with – think of what your clients really need right now – as they will be the most likely to buy it from you.

  • Create a tutorial 

This can be a video, a written guide, a selection of videos – whatever you’re most comfortable with. 

  • Sell it 

Price it – and put it up for sale!  Most websites allow you to sell videos or PDF documents.  Or companies such as Teachable let you create courses very easily for a small fee.  Or upload it to Udemy or similar – they do all the work and you get paid!
